#550634 Color
#550634 is rgb(85, 6, 52) in RGB, hsl(325, 87%, 18%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 93%, 39%, 67%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Spanish Purple (#66033C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.22.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#550634 Channel Values
How #550634 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 85 · G 6 · B 52 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 325° · S 87% · L 18%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 325° · S 93% · V 33%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 93% · Y 39% · K 67%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 14.36:1 vs white · 1.46: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#550634 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#550634 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#550634?
#550634 is a darkest pink — rgb(85, 6, 52) in RGB and hsl(325, 87%, 18%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Spanish Purple (#66033C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.22.
What is the RGB value of #550634?
#550634 is rgb(85, 6, 52) — red 85, green 6, and blue 52 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#550634?
#550634 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 93%, 39%, 67%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#550634 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#550634 scores 14.36:1 against white and 1.46: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#550634 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#550634 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is purple (#800080) at a CIE76 distance of 38.14, which is a different colour altogether.
